Head to Head


Mauritania have the advantage with three victories to one against Botswana in four Africa Cup of Nations qualifying matches. 

Mauritania Form


Mauritania lost 2-0 against Mali and drew 0-0 against Morocco in two international friendlies in March this year.

Results did not go Mauritanias' way in their two home World Cup qualifiers in June, losing 2-0 against Sudan and 1-0 against Senegal.

The Lions of Chinguetti have lost four of their last five matches, including one draw.  They scored no goals and conceded six. 

Mourabitounes have won two of their last five home games, including three losses. They scored three goals and let in seven at the back. 

Mauritania have been out of form lately, although they do play better on their home soil; however, they lack firepower upfront and must find a way to be more clinical in their AFCON qualifier against Botswana.

Botswana Form 


In March, Botswana recorded back-to-back goalless draws against Rwanda and Burundi in two international friendlies away from home.

The Zebras lost 1-0 against Uganda but bounced back with a 3-1 win over Somalia in two World Cup qualifying matches away from home in June.

Botswana came up short in a friendly against Libya in August, losing 1-0. 

The Zebras have secured one victory in their last five fixtures, including two draws and two losses. They scored three goals and let in three at the back. 

Botswana have a tricky test to overcome when they travel to play Mauritania away from home as they have been misfiring up front lately, although they are not conceding many goals.
